In 1901, young teen-ager Mable accompanies her older sister who is beginning employment as a schoolteachers in Canada, as her pupil and assistant. She also gets involved with a woman who leads a strike of the woman workers at the local cheese-making factory. The book is written as her diary of that time - it also includes a romantic story she is writing and sending by chapters to her friend back home.
